Hunter Ty-Carson Shaw was sentenced to 10 years in prison on October 22, 2019, after pleading guilty to distribution of methamphetamine as one of the principal leaders of a continuing criminal enterprise. He also pled guilty to 2 additional counts of distribution of methamphetamine, 1 count of having a firearm on his person while being in possession of a schedule I/II drug, 1 count of being a convicted felon in possession of a firearm, 1 count of being in possession of a stolen firearm, and 1 count of distribution of marijuana. He was also fined $5,000 and all weapons and money seized from Shaw were forfeited to the Amherst County Sheriff’s Office.
